What is a Co-op? The term “cooperative nursery school” describes a school where parents’ efforts are crucial to the school’s day-to-day running and to its overall existence.

Children learn through play. Our program emphasizes the development of the whole child through social interaction, multi-sensory activities and active parent involvement.

The St. Helena Cooperative Nursery School is licensed by the State of California, Community Care Licensing Division. We are also a member of the California Council of Parent Participation Nursery Schools, and are proud to be accredited by the National Association for the Education of Young Children (NAEYC).

We welcome families of all cultures, religions, races and ethnic backgrounds. We are a parent-run, not-for-profit organization.
